My implementation for ASSP is purely for incoming mails, and ASSP is bound
to port25 while my Postfix MTA is bound to localhost on port 125. ASSP
opens up the communication to postfix on incoming mails, and upon scanning
postfix delivers to the backend, furthermore I am querying RCPT checks
against LDAP servers.

I am sitting with ONE annoying intermittent problem driving me nuts. From
time to time, I am seeing errors like this in the ASSP logs :

Aug-14-17 15:40:36 m1-82036-06288 [RelayAttempt] 202.162.72.46 <
mai...@trademe.co.nz> relay attempt blocked for: [legit_user]@clear.net.nz

Aug-14-17 15:40:36 m1-82036-06288 202.162.72.46 <mai...@trademe.co.nz>
Message-Score: added 10 (rlValencePB) for relay attempt blocked for:
[legit_user]@clear.net.nz, total score for this message is now 10

I have whitelisted the sender domain, sender MTA IP address, but no luck...
most of the time it works, as you can see :

Aug-14-17 15:48:52 m1-82532-09209 202.162.73.38 <mai...@trademe.co.nz> to:
[legit_user]@clear.net.nz Whitelisted sender Domain: @trademe.co.nz
Aug-14-17 15:49:16 m1-82556-10932 [NoProcessing] 202.162.73.44 <
mai...@trademe.co.nz> to: [legit-email]@clear.net.nz message proxied
without processing (except checks enabled for noprocessing mails)

But quite often I see that dreaded "relay attempt blocked".  Is there
anywhere else I can whitelist this domain / sender IP's to ensure I dont
see those [RelayAttempt] blocks ?  Is this a server load issue maybe ?
